Oil Cooler Hoses

I need to know if I have to remove any parts in order to replace the upper and lower oil cooler hoses on my 300D-T.

Is this a difficult job due to the radiator connections being aluminum and fragile? Is it easy to disconnect the hoses from both the oil cooler and the oil filter housing?

Also, do I use a sealer on the threads to prevent leakage?
